balloon a small bag made of thin material that is filled with air or some other gas and used as a decoration or toy.
brag to speak in a way that is too proud about something you do or have.
curl to make into a curved shape.
dream an event in which changing pictures or images come into your mind as you sleep.
enjoy to find pleasure in something.
lamp a device that uses electricity, oil, or gas to produce light. A lamp usually stands on a desk, table, or floor.
market a place where people buy and sell things.
oil a slippery liquid that comes from minerals, animals, plants, or chemicals.
remove to take something off or away.
self one's own being, character, and nature.
sleeve the part of a shirt or other piece of clothing that covers the arm.
soft easy to bend or shape; not firm or hard.
table a piece of furniture with a flat top supported by one or more legs.
tricky using or marked by tricks or lies.
troop (plural) soldiers.
